NEWTON, Mass. (WHDH) – Police are looking for a woman who went missing from an assisted living facility in Newton and they believe she was kidnapped.

Police are looking for 62-year-old Beth Birnbaum, who they said has medical needs and needs medication. Police believe she is with 55-year-old David Collignon, who they are calling a “kidnapping suspect.”

Staff from CareOne called police at around 2 p.m. Tuesday when they saw Birnbaum’s wheelchair sitting unattended outside. Police said she is not allowed to sign herself out and had not been signed out. Staff told police that Collignon was seen taking some of her clothing from the facility earlier in the day.

According to police, Birnbaum and Collignon knew each other and spent time together.

Collignon was last seen driving a gray 2015 Honda Fit. The car has a Massachusetts license plate number of 744 YR1.
